setnsicapprofile_inspecthttp2

Use this method to set enable or Disable ICAP inspection for HTTP/2 traffic.

Syntax



Parameters

name

Name for an ICAP profile. Must begin with a letter, number, or the underscore \(_\) character. Other characters allowed, after the first character, are the hyphen \(-\), period \(.\), hash \(\#\), space \( \), at \(@\), colon \(:\), and equal \(=\) characters. The name of a ICAP profile cannot be changed after it is created. CLI Users: If the name includes one or more spaces, enclose the name in double or single quotation marks \(for example, "my icap profile" or 'my icap profile'\).
This is mandatory parameter.

inspecthttp2

Enable or Disable ICAP inspection for HTTP/2 traffic.
Default value = DISABLED.
Possible Values : ENABLED, DISABLED.

Return Value

Returns simpleResult
